Travel has become increasingly inconvenient, and at times impossible, over the last couple of years. However, those who like to travel to see works of art and historical artifacts now have an alternative. Museums around the world are digitizing their collections, enabling people to tour the museums from afar. This allows people to experience art and learn about world history from the comfort of their homes. Here are some famous museums, all of which provide virtual experiences for people around the world.
The J. Paul Getty Museum, Los Angeles County
This museum, with locations in two different places, features art going back all the way to The Neolithic Period. Its virtual tour, accessible through Google Arts & Culture, offers views of more recent works, including some by van Gogh and Renoir. Another platform, Xplorit, also features views of some of the museum's outdoor spaces: a garden terrace and a sculpture plaza.
MASP, São Paulo
The first modern museum in Brazil, the Museu de Arte de São Paulo includes art
from the 14th to the 20th centuries. The paintings, which are placed on glass
panels, appear to be floating in midair. This setup, included in the virtual tour
shows, makes the art appear almost magical.
